Man Rescued After Two Weeks Trapped in Collapsed Mexico Mine
A man has been successfully rescued after spending nearly two weeks trapped inside a flooded gold mine in Sinaloa, Mexico. The incident occurred when structural failure caused the mine to collapse, resulting in flooding that submerged the underground tunnels. Military divers were deployed to locate and extract the survivor from the hazardous environment. Tragically, the collapse also claimed the lives of two other workers who were present at the site. The rescue operation highlights the dangers associated with mining activities and the critical role of military emergency response teams in disaster scenarios. This event underscores ongoing safety concerns within the region's mining sector.
